]> git.pld-linux.org Git - packages/kColorPicker.git/blame - kColorPicker.spec
- new
[packages/kColorPicker.git] / kColorPicker.spec
CommitLineData
3fd20bc4
WF
1#
2# Conditional build:
3%bcond_with tests # build with tests
4Summary: Qt based Color Picker with popup menu
5Name: kColorPicker
6Version: 0.2.0
7Release: 1
8License: GPL v2+
9Group: X11/Libraries
10Source0: https://github.com/ksnip/kColorPicker/archive/v%{version}/%{name}-%{version}.tar.gz
11# Source0-md5: 58a14db496f2e782be9abc4b604b5334
12URL: https://github.com/ksnip/kColorPicker/
13BuildRequires: Qt5Gui-devel >= 5.15.2
14BuildRequires: cmake >= 2.8.12
15BuildRequires: ninja
16BuildRequires: pkgconfig
17BuildRequires: rpmbuild(macros) >= 1.164
18BuildRequires: tar >= 1:1.22
19BuildRequires: zlib-devel
20B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n)
21
22%description
23Qt based Color Picker with popup menu.
24
25%package devel
26Summary: Header files for %{name} development
27Summary(pl.UTF-8): Pliki nagłówkowe dla programistów używających %{name}
28Group: X11/Development/Libraries
29Requires: %{name} = %{version}-%{release}
30Requires: cmake >= 3.16
31
32%description devel
33Header files for %{name} development.
34
35%description devel -l pl.UTF-8
36Pliki nagłówkowe dla programistów używających %{name}.
37
38%prep
39%setup -q
40#%patch0
41
42%build
43install -d build
44cd build
45%cmake \
46 -G Ninja \
47 %{!?with_tests:-DBUILD_TESTING=OFF} \
48 -DHTML_INSTALL_DIR=%{_kdedocdir} \
49 -DKDE_INSTALL_USE_QT_SYS_PATHS=ON \
50 ..
51%ninja_build
52
53%if %{with tests}
54ctest
55%endif
56
57
58%install
59rm -rf $RPM_BUILD_ROOT
60%ninja_install -C build
61
62%clean
63rm -rf $RPM_BUILD_ROOT
64
65%post -p /sbin/ldconfig
66%postun -p /sbin/ldconfig
67
68%files
69%defattr(644,root,root,755)
70%attr(755,root,root) %{_libdir}/libkColorPicker.so.*.*.*
71%ghost %{_libdir}/libkColorPicker.so.0
72
73%files devel
74%defattr(644,root,root,755)
75%{_libdir}/libkColorPicker.so
76%{_includedir}/kColorPicker
77%{_libdir}/cmake/kColorPicker
This page took 0.138039 seconds and 4 git commands to generate.